PLM系统演示如何进行系统架构介绍?

随着企业规模的不断扩大和业务种类的日益丰富,产品生命周期管理(Product Lifecycle Management,简称PLM)系统在提高企业竞争力、优化产品开发流程、降低成本等方面发挥着越来越重要的作用。本文将为您详细介绍PLM系统,并演示如何进行系统架构介绍。

一、PLM系统概述

PLM系统是一种集成了产品数据管理(PDM)、产品协同设计、项目管理、质量管理、文档管理等功能的企业级应用软件。它可以帮助企业实现产品从设计、开发、生产、销售到退市的整个生命周期管理,提高企业核心竞争力。

二、PLM系统架构

PLM系统架构主要包括以下几个层次:

  1. 数据层:数据层是PLM系统的核心,负责存储和管理产品数据。数据层通常采用关系型数据库或NoSQL数据库,如Oracle、MySQL、MongoDB等。

  2. 应用层:应用层是PLM系统的核心功能模块,包括产品数据管理、协同设计、项目管理、质量管理、文档管理等。应用层通常采用Java、.NET、Python等编程语言开发。

  3. 服务层:服务层是PLM系统的中间层,负责实现应用层与数据层之间的交互。服务层通常采用RESTful API、SOAP等通信协议,确保系统的高效、稳定运行。

  4. 表示层:表示层是PLM系统的用户界面,负责将应用层提供的数据和服务展示给用户。表示层通常采用HTML、CSS、JavaScript等技术实现。

  5. 硬件层:硬件层是PLM系统的物理基础,包括服务器、存储设备、网络设备等。硬件层的性能直接影响PLM系统的运行效率。

三、PLM系统架构介绍演示

以下以某企业PLM系统为例,演示如何进行系统架构介绍:

  1. 数据层介绍

(1)数据库类型:本系统采用Oracle数据库,具备高性能、高可靠性和可扩展性。

(2)数据存储结构:系统采用关系型数据库设计,包括产品数据表、项目数据表、文档数据表等,保证数据的一致性和完整性。

(3)数据备份与恢复:系统定期进行数据备份,确保数据安全。同时,提供快速恢复机制,应对突发情况。


  1. 应用层介绍

(1)产品数据管理:实现产品数据的创建、编辑、查询、删除等功能,支持多版本管理。

(2)协同设计:支持多团队、多地域的协同设计,提高设计效率。

(3)项目管理:实现项目进度跟踪、任务分配、资源管理等功能,提高项目管理水平。

(4)质量管理:实现质量检测、问题跟踪、改进措施等功能,提高产品质量。

(5)文档管理:实现文档的创建、编辑、分享、归档等功能,提高文档管理效率。


  1. 服务层介绍

(1)通信协议:系统采用RESTful API和SOAP等通信协议,确保数据交互的高效、稳定。

(2)服务接口:系统提供丰富的服务接口,方便与其他系统集成。


  1. 表示层介绍

(1)用户界面:系统采用HTML、CSS、JavaScript等技术实现,具备良好的用户体验。

(2)响应式设计:系统支持多终端访问,包括PC端、平板端和手机端。


  1. 硬件层介绍

(1)服务器:采用高性能服务器,确保系统稳定运行。

(2)存储设备:采用高速存储设备,满足大量数据存储需求。

(3)网络设备:采用高性能网络设备,确保数据传输速度。

四、总结

PLM系统架构介绍是展示企业信息化建设成果的重要环节。通过以上对PLM系统架构的详细介绍,有助于企业更好地了解PLM系统的功能和优势,为后续实施和应用提供有力保障。同时,企业应根据自身实际情况,选择合适的PLM系统,以提高企业核心竞争力。

猜你喜欢:PDM系统